I find our inclination to create forms of ourselves across cultures since 3000-2000 BC intriguing. Dolls were placed in graves and found near ancient remnants, becoming objects we leave behind. I created a version wearing garments inspired by the ocean, eyes modeled after the delicate Emmelina Monodactyla moth, and an interior of lambswool from the Pacific Northwest.
